So I went and saw CATCF with Shannon last night and it was a really good, entertaining movie. Johnny Depp was his usual brilliant self, entertaining and innovating in an acting role designed to be creepy and disturbing. I love Tim Burton films though, so I was perhaps a little biased towards the whole thing. but having never read the book nor seen the original movie, I was highly entertained by what is a great story.

The special effects were nothing spectacular, but they didn’t need to be. The sets and characters themselves were great. The part with the squirrels was one of my favorites, and it was amazing how they got all the squirrels to look so real and act so right.

But of course, every movie has it’s downfalls. This movie’s downfall: the Oomploompas. They’re pretty much mandatory to the story and to history, but they were the most annoying things. The song and dance was annoying except for Willy Wonka’s delighted reaction to their routines.

A good movie, a good time, I recommend for all.
